To truly elevate your gameplay in CSGO, adjusting the right settings can make all the difference. Many players often overlook essential configurations that can enhance both performance and comfort. Start by diving into your video settings; ensure that you are playing at your monitor's native resolution for the best clarity. Additionally, tweak your video quality settings to balance performance and visual fidelity. Opting for lower settings can significantly increase your frame rates, providing a smoother experience in high-stakes matches.
Besides video settings, audio configuration is crucial for gaining a competitive edge. Make sure to set your game volume high enough to hear enemy footsteps and grenade sounds clearly, but be cautious not to drown out other important audio cues. Consider using the stereo sound setting, as it allows for better spatial awareness. Finally, don't forget about your crosshair settings; customizing it can drastically improve your aim.
